Output d7027dc3b58e7014d3b5f7f2d12609b26e8275d1744923ec8bc1d807dfc3daaa:32

value
1858626
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7d5abec8a6624ba05a026dac003349bde346e6f OP_EQUALVERIFY OP_CHECKSIG
address
1KDdSLUXWfG4uYZ7scFpWtLgHLK75dXFYD
transaction
d7027dc3b58e7014d3b5f7f2d12609b26e8275d1744923ec8bc1d807dfc3daaa
spent
true